#34177c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34177c is composed of 20.4% red, 9%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 257.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 28.8%. #34177c color hex could be obtained by blending #682ef8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#34177c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34177c has RGB values of R:52, G:23,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3413884.

Shades and Tints of #34177c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030208 is the darkest color, while #f9f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#34177c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#47444f is the less saturated color, while #2a0093 is the most saturated one.
